Crafting a Professional Non Profit Board Meeting Minutes Template
In the realm of non-profit organizations, board meetings serve as pivotal platforms for decision-making, strategic planning, and oversight. The minutes of these meetings serve as a historical record, providing a snapshot of the discussions, resolutions, and actions taken. A well-structured and professional board meeting minutes template can enhance the efficiency and effectiveness of your organization’s governance.
